Skills, Responsibilities & Benefits
Key skills and qualifications: Drug Utilization Reviews, Clinical Verification, Medication Preparation, Drug Therapy Monitoring, Workflow Efficiency, Detail-Oriented, Customer Service, Teamwork. Candidates with experience in these areas may be especially well-suited for this Pharmacy role.
Core responsibilities: The Pharmacist will be responsible for dispensing medications, conducting Drug Utilization Reviews (DUR), and overseeing daily technician workflow. This role also involves resolving customer and insurance issues while monitoring drug therapies to ensure efficiency.
Benefits package: Competitive Wages, Health Insurance (HDHP and PPO), Telemedicine, Dental Insurance, Vision Insurance, Infertility Treatment, Health Savings Account, Aflac Supplemental Plans.
